Saturday, August 30: The Power of Knowing That Someone Cares In those times when we feel alone and forgotten, it is powerful to know - without question - that someone cares. Its numbing to feel that life is caving in on all sides. Its as if someone has tied me up tightly, placed a blindfold over my eyes, and walked out of the room, locking the door on the way out. No matter how loudly I call out for help, no one answers. At times like these, we need to know that we are not alone, and that we have in our lives people who care and who are there for us, no matter what. Yet how easy it is to take for granted those closest to us who do reach out, regularly and with love, seeking to enrich us and bring joy into our lives. We somehow ignore and take them for granted. In the process, without meaning to, we hurt them deeply and reject their overtures of love and concern. Is it possible that we have learned to thrive on negativity? Do we believe that our greatest needs are being met through constantly complaining and acting as if the sky is always dark and stormy, threatening to come crashing down on us? I am so grateful to be in a place where I thrive on the positive and embrace joy, rather than loneliness and misery. How thankful I am to have in my life a wife, children, extended family, and friends who accept me as I am, and love me, no matter what. I suffered unnecessarily for years, questioning my worth and comparing my life and accomplishments to that of my peers. How foolish!. Because I love myself in a healthy way and believe that I am loved, I can love others. Because I value myself, and believe that others value me, I can lift up, encourage, and value others. When Im feeling down, one person has the ability to lift me up; that is powerful, life-saving, and perhaps one of the greatest gifts that anyone can offer. It is my hope and prayer that, in reading this, you will feel loved, valued, and appreciated. Receive these gifts, and share them with others who may be experiencing the darkness that Ive described. Take a chance; reach out and touch someone who needs a positive word. The wonder is that both you and the one you touch will experience joy. Blessings and peace, De
